    What is the purpose of the auxiliary winding.
    ?
    The VCC could also be provided permanently via the RC element.

    • @HaseebElectronics
      @HaseebElectronics  Рік тому

      no, it is very important to have a very high value resistor for startup, as it provides a delayed start to the circuit so that the circuit will not draw surge current
      and after startup, the circuit is transferred to vcc winding for continuous operation.
